Tongits is a three-player rummy-style card game played with a standard 52-card deck. The goal is simple: reduce the total point value of the cards in your hand to zero — or as close to zero as possible — before your opponents do. You draw, meld, and dump cards strategically, watching what your opponents pick up and trying to read their hands. It's the kind of game where skill genuinely matters, which is exactly why Filipino players love it so much.

Key Tongits Hands & Scoring

Understanding hand values is the foundation of winning Tongits. Here's what counts on jljlh.

Tongits (Win)

Discard your last card with all cards melded. Instant win — the highest possible outcome in any round.

Set (Three of a Kind)

Three cards of the same rank. Lay this down as a meld to reduce your hand points significantly.

Sequence (Run)

Three or more consecutive cards of the same suit. Sequences are the backbone of a strong Tongits hand.

Sapaw (Add-On)

Add a card to an opponent's existing meld on the table. Reduces your hand count while disrupting their strategy.

Draw (Burn)

Call a draw when the deck runs out. The player with the lowest total hand points wins the pot.

Challenge

Any player can challenge a Draw call. If the challenger has fewer points, they win instead — high risk, high reward.

Face Card Points

Jack, Queen, and King each carry 10 points. Getting rid of face cards early is a core Tongits strategy.

Ace Value

Aces are worth 1 point in Tongits — the lowest value card. Holding aces late in a round is a smart defensive play.

Tongits Card Point Values

Every card in your hand carries a point value. Lower is better — zero means you've won.

Card Point Value Strategic Note
Ace (A) 1 pt Best card to hold late — minimal risk if caught in a Draw
2 through 9 Face value Mid-range cards; prioritize melding 7s, 8s, 9s early
10 10 pts High value — discard or meld as soon as possible
Jack (J) 10 pts Pair with Queen or King for a sequence opportunity
Queen (Q) 10 pts Three Queens = a powerful Set meld worth 30 pts cleared
King (K) 10 pts Highest individual risk card — never hold a lone King late

Tongits Go Strategy Tips

Whether you're new to jljlh or a seasoned Tongits player, these tips will sharpen your game and protect your bankroll.

1
Dump High-Point Cards Early

Face cards (J, Q, K) and 10s are your biggest liability. Discard them in the first few turns unless they're part of a meld — holding them late is how rounds are lost.

2
Watch the Discard Pile

The discard pile tells you what your opponents don't need — and what they might be building. If a card you need keeps getting discarded, your opponents likely have the rest of that set.

3
Use Sapaw Strategically

Adding to an opponent's meld reduces your hand count without giving them anything. Use Sapaw when you're stuck with a card that fits their table meld — it's one of the most underused moves in Tongits.

4
Know When to Call Draw

If the deck is running low and you have a low hand count, calling Draw can be the right move — even if you haven't achieved Tongits. Don't wait for perfection when a Draw win is available.
